LOCkING AND UNLOCkING THE VEHICLE
The lock and unlock operating range of the
Intelligent k
ey is within 31.5 in (8
0 cm) from
each request switch.
To lock the vehicle, push either door handle request switch
03 once or press the
button
01
on the key fob.
To unlock the vehicle, perform one of the following procedures:
•
Push either door handle request switc
h
03 once; the corresponding door will unlock. Push
the door handle request switch again within 5 seconds; all other doors will unlock, or
•
Press the button
04 on the key fob to unlock the driver’s side door. Press the
button
again; all other doors will unlock.
TRUN
k
LID RELEASE
To open the trunk, press the button
05 for more than 1 second.
The trunk lid release button will not operate when the ignition switch is in the ON position
PANIC ALARM
The Intelligent key can also be used to activate the panic alarm by pressing and holding \
the
button
06 for more than 0.5 seconds. Once activated, the panic alarm and headlight\
s will
stay on for a period of time.
INTELLIGENT
k
EY BA
TTERY DISCHARGE
If the Key Battery Low indicator
07 appears in the
vehicle information display, replace the battery as soon
as possible.
If the battery of the Intelligent key is disc harged, the
indicator
08 appears in the vehicle information display
or if environmental conditions interfere with the
Intelligent
k
ey operation, st
art the engine according to
the following procedure:
1.
Move the shift lever to the
P (PARK) position.
2.
Firmly apply the foot brake.
3.
T
ouch the ignition switch with the Intelligent k
ey
and a chime will sound.
4.
W
ithin 10 seconds after the chime sounds, push
the ignition switch while depressing the brake
pedal and the engine will start.

TRUNK LID RELEASE
Use one of the following methods to open the trunk:
Push the trunk opener request switch
01, located
under the trunk handle, for more than 1 second,
while carrying the N
I
SSAN
Intelligent
k
ey® with
you, (that is, in your pocket or purse).
Press the trunk release button HOLD 02 on the
Intelligent
k
ey for more than 1 second.
From inside the vehicle, push the trunk lid release
switc h
03 located on the instrument panel to the
left of the steering wheel.

HEADLIGHT CONTROL SWITCH
HEADLIGHT CONTROL
Turn the headlight control switch to the position
01 to turn on the front parking, tail, license plate and
instrument panel lights. Turn the switch to the
position 02 to turn on the headlights.
AUTOLIGHT SYSTEM (if so equipped)
The autolight system will automatically turn the headlights on when it is\
dark and off when it is
light. The system will keep the headlights on for a period of time after you tur\
n the ignition off
and all doors are closed.
To activate the autolight system, turn the headlight control switch to the AUTO position
03
then push the ignition switch to ON. To deactivate the autolight system, turn the headlight
control switch to the OFF,
position 01 or
position
02.
HIGH BEAM SELECT
Push the headlight control switc h forward
04 to
select the high beam function. The blue indicator
light
illuminates in the instrument panel. Pull the
headlight control switch back to the original position
to select the low beam. The blue indicator light
goes off.
Pull and release the headlight control switc h
05
to flash the headlight high beams on and off.
01
03
02
04
05
STARTING/STOPPING THE ENGINE
It is import ant to make sure the NISSAN Intelligent
k ey® is with you (that is, in your pocket or purse).
Depress the brake pedal.
•
If the brake pedal is not depressed, pushing the
ignition switch once enters the ACC mode.
•
If the ignition is pushed a second time, the vehicle
will enter the ON mode.
Move the shift lever to the P (PARK) position.
Press the ignition switc h START/STOP button to start the engine.
TURNING THE ENGINE OFF
Move the shift lever to the P (PARK) position and apply the parking brake.
Press the ignition switch START/STOP button to turn the engine off.

WINDSHIELD WIP ER AND WA SHER SW ITCH
Move the lever to the following positions to operate
the windshield wipers:
01 Mist (MIST) - One sweep operation of the
front wipers.
02 Intermittent (INT) - Move the lever down to
the INT position and then rotate the control ring
03 to increase or decrease wiper speed.
04 Low (LO) - Wipers operate at a continuous
low-speed.
05 High (HI) - Wipers operate at a continuous
high-speed.
06 Washer
- Pull the lever toward you to
activate the washer. The wipers will operate
several times.
For more information, refer to the “Instruments and controls (section 2)” of your Owner’s Manual.
01
02
04
05
MIST
OFF
INT
LO
HI
06
03
FOG LIGHT SWITCH (if so equipped)
The headlights must be on and the low beams
selected for the fog lights to operate.
Turn the switch (inside collar) to the position
06
to turn the fog lights on.
Turn the switch (inside collar) to the OFF position to
turn the fog lights off.
LANE CHANGE SIGNAL
To signal a lane change, move the lever up or down to the point where the indicator light begins to flash, but the lever does not latch.
The turn signal will flash 3 times automatically.

AUTOMATIC CLIMATE CONTROLS (if so equipped)
01 AUTO BUTTON/DRIVER’S SIDE TEMPERATURE CONTROL DIAL
The auto mode may be used year-round. Press the AUTO button to turn the
system on and the system will automatically control the inside temperatu\
re
(automatic cooling and/or dehumidified heating), air flow distribu\
tion and fan speed.
Turn the driver’s side temperature control dial to the left for cooler air or right for \
warmer air.
02 D UAL BUTTON/PASSENGER’S SIDE TEMPERATURE CONTROL DIAL Press the
D UAL button to turn the passenger’s side temperature controls on or off. This
will allow the passenger’s side temperature to be adjusted independently from the driver’s
side by turning the passenger’s side temperature control dial.
Turn the passenger’s side temperature control dial left for cooler air or right for warmer \
air.
03 DEFROSTING/DEFOGGING FRONT AND SIDE WINDOWS
Press the defroster control button to turn the system on. The A/C automatically turns on
when the defroster mode is selected. This feature removes humidity from the air.
Turn the temperature control dial 01 to set the desired temperature.
To defrost the front and side windows, set the temperature control 01 and fan speed
control 06 to their maximum settings.
04 REAR WINDOW AND OUTSIDE MIRROR (if so equipped) DEFROSTER SWITCH
Press the rear window defroster switch
to turn the system on or off.
This function automatically turns off after approximately 15 minutes.
05 ON•OFF BUTTON
Press the button to turn the system on or off.
06 FAN SPEED CONTROL BUTTONS
Press the left button to decrease fan speed or the right
button to increase fan speed.
07 MODE BUTTON
Press the MODE button
to cycle through the following air flow outlets:
Air flows from the center and side vents.
Air flows from the center , side and foot vents.
Air flows mainly from the foot vents.
Air flows from the defroster and foot vents.

CRUISE CONTROL (if so equipped)
The cruise control system enables you to set a constant cruising speed once the vehicle has reached
25 MPH (40 km/h).
The system will automatically maintain the set speed until you tap the brake pedal, accelerate, cancel or turn
the system off.
To activate the cruise control, push the ON/OFF
switch
01. The CRUISE indicator light in the instrument panel will illuminate.
To set cruising speed, accelerate the vehicle to the desired speed, push \
the COAST/SET
switch
02 and release. The SET indicator light in the instrument panel will illuminate. Take your
foot off the accelerator pedal. Your vehicle will maintain the set speed.
To reset at a faster cruising speed, push and hold the ACCEL/RES switch
03. When the
vehicle attains the desired speed, release the switch.
To reset at a slower cruising speed, push and hold the COAST/SET switch 02. Release the
switch when the vehicle slows to the desired speed.
To cancel the preset speed, tap the brake pedal or push the CANCEL switch 04.
To turn off cruise control, push the ON/OFF switch 01. Both the CRUISE indicator light and
SET indicator light in the instrument panel will extinguish.

BLUETOOTH® HANDS-FREE PHONE SYSTEM
A cellular telephone should not be used while driving
so full attention may be given to vehicle operation*.
SYSTEM OPERATING TIPS
Press the button to interrupt the voice prompts
at any time and speak a command after the tone.
To use the system faster, you may speak the second level commands with the main menu command on
the main menu. For example, press the
button
and after the tone say, “Call Redial”.
The “Help” command can be used to hear a list of
available commands at any time.
Reduce bac kground noise as much as possible by
closing windows and pointing HVAC vents away from
the ceiling.
Speak naturally without long pauses and without
raising your voice.
When speaking Phonebook names, please be aware
some phones require the last name to be spoken before
the first name. For example, “Michael Smith” may be
spoken as “Smith Michael”.
To cancel a voice recognition session, say “Exit” or press and hold the button.
To increase or decrease the volume of the voice prompts, push the volume \
control switches or
on the steering wheel or turn the VOL/ON•OFF control knob on the audio system
while the system is responding.
Voice commands can be used to operate various Bluetooth System features u\
sing the
NISSAN Voice Recognition system. See your Owner’s Manual for detailed information.
If the Voice Recognition system does not recognize your voice commands, train th\
e system using the Speaker Adaptation Mode.
